As a young adult, while walking with my parents along Circular Quay to the Opera House we saw a bloke in a wheelchair ahead of us . He was waving to passers-by to get their attention. He was ignored as people walked a wide circle around him. My parents went to do the same. I got hold of my feelings of wanting to avoid any inconvenience and stopped to see what was up. The bloke’s arms were tired out, and he just wanted a push. So we headed up the long walkway to the Opera House, and I got to meet a grateful bloke. I felt more human by this simple act of caring, and relieved that it hadn’t been as hard to care as I’d expected. Nicole Kidman, the Australian actress, like most of us, wants to live life to the fullest. In an interview, in 1993, she said, “I don’t want to wake up when I’m 80 years old and say, “Why didn’t I do that? It’s all about having fun in the end; isn’t it?” So for her, at that time, fun included skydiving, a 300 km/hr spin in Tom Cruise’s racing car (she has since remarried to Keith Urban), or swimming with whales. In the midst of her own insecurities, and sense of loss of drive at times, there is an actress who enjoys her acting. “All I want to do is act”, and be a person working at good relationships with those she deals with, making the most of ‘moments.’ How does she see getting to the top? “The whole cris-cross of events was just luck. It was luck the way I look, luck that I met Terry Hayes (Aust. Film Industry), luck I was the right age when DEAD CALM was being made, luck that some other 22-year old Australian actress hadn’t decided to come to America”. Yet when it comes to her upbringing: “I thank God I was raised in Australia”. I wonder if opportunities are more than just luck. After all life has a complexity about it. What is your take on life?
